You should be looking for the BIOS-corresponding drivers on the motherboard vendor's site, not Intel's. In your case, here is link to your motherboard's download page: https://www.ecs.com.tw/en/Product/Motherboard/H410H6-M2/download. Look under Storage. That's the version you should be using.

Now the hard part. You want to open the ZIP file and extract the contents of the RST\F6 folder. Put these files in the root folder of a flash drive and have this flash drive inserted in the PC when you start the Windows installer. Then, when you get to the scene where you select where to install Windows, select to load the drivers from the flash drive. You should then be able to see your storage devices and choose the one to install Windows to.

My advice: Delete any existing partitions on the drive you will install Windows on and then tell Windows to install to the empty portion of the drive (which is actually all of the drive after deleting all of the existing partitions). The Windows installer will then automatically create a GPT-based partition table on the drive and is setup for proper UEFI boot processes.
